1. What Is a Self-Ordering Kiosk?

A self-ordering kiosk is an interactive touchscreen installed inside a restaurant that allows customers to browse the menu, customize meals, place orders, and complete payments without waiting at the counter.

 

Modern kiosks integrate with:

  • POS systems
  • Kitchen Display Systems (KDS)
  • Digital menu boards
  • Payment gateways
  • Loyalty programs
  • Mobile ordering platforms
  • Inventory management systems

Once an order is placed, it is instantly sent to the kitchen, reducing delays and minimizing manual intervention.

4. Improve Order Accuracy

Miscommunication between customers and cashiers is one of the most common causes of incorrect orders.

A self-ordering kiosk eliminates this issue by allowing customers to select exactly what they want.

Whether it’s removing ingredients, adding extra toppings, choosing combo upgrades, or selecting preferred beverages, customers control every detail of their order.

The order is then sent directly to the Kitchen Display System (KDS), reducing human error and improving accuracy.

5. Increase Average Order Value

Self-ordering kiosks are also excellent sales tools.

 

Unlike busy cashiers who may forget to suggest additional items, kiosks automatically recommend:

  • Meal upgrades
  • Desserts
  • Beverages
  • Side dishes
  • Combo meals
  • Limited-time offers

These intelligent upselling features encourage customers to spend more, increasing the average order value without creating additional pressure on restaurant staff.
